2. Don’t forget the sunscreen
Despite it being vital for the production of Vitamin D, the summer sun can also do serious UV damage to your skin as well as contribute to wrinkles and spots, and increase the risk of skin cancer. This is why you should always protect exposed areas of the body such as the ears, hands, neck and of course, face with sunscreen.

3. Moisturise, moisturise, moisturise
The air may not be as dry in the summer as in the winter, but your skin still needs moisturising. Excess humidity means you should deal with the stress that sweat, oil and other pollutants can put on your skin and make sure it’s nourished, both during the day and at night.
